Abstract:Objective To learn the quality of life for people with disabilities in Hangzhou City,and to provide the basis for targeted interventions. Methods Using the health survey list (SF-36) and the self-compiled population learning volume,350 disabled people were investigated face to face in Xiaoshan,Jiande and Fuyang District of Hangzhou City,and the quality of life of different disabled people with demographic characteristics were compared. Results A total of 335 disabled people were investigated. The SF-36 score of the 335 disabled people was (62.36±18.40). Compared with the healthy people,the scores were lower in the survey of 335 people with disabilities(P<0.001). The scores of the male disabled in VT,MH,and PF were lower than the female. In terms of PF,RP,BP,scores of people above 48 years old were lower than people under the age of 48 years old,and in terms of mental health,scores of people above 48 years old were higher than people under the age of 48 years old. Score in physiological function of the physical disabled people was lower than other types of disabled people(MD=-19.447,-18.509,-19.792,P<0.008). In terms of PF,score of grade 2 disabled people was lower than grade 1 and 4 disabled people (MD=-17.925,-18.162,P<0.008). Conclusion The quality of life of disabled people in Hangzhou is low,which is affected by gender,age,and disability type and disability grade.
